Output 7518aaa857e7b0cae5e42ac6e1950fb678b858a74b54ef7241cf1cf20d510bba:0

value
13860864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0bfe33dd3e9217d2900c656912fa0f60dcf4a27 OP_EQUAL
address
3NBPA6tHz8UD31euwEoXCBqEKLzBcrxvxK
transaction
7518aaa857e7b0cae5e42ac6e1950fb678b858a74b54ef7241cf1cf20d510bba
spent
true